Protein crystallography data

The structure of Dihydropyrimidine Dehydrogenase (Dpd) C671S Mutant Soaked with Dihydrothymine and Nadph Quasi-Anaerobically, PDB code: 8f5w was solved by N.Kaley, M.Smith, D.Forouzesh, D.Liu, G.Moran,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 47.23 / 1.97
Space group P 1 21 1
Cell size a, b, c (Å), α, β, γ (°) 81.735, 158.003, 162.404, 90, 96.06, 90
R / Rfree (%) 17.9 / 21.7
